People for Animals Hyderabad and Secunderabad seized 12 puppies, 20 dogs, 22 birds and a cat on 1st february 2019 from what could be described as one of the worst puppy mills that we've come across. The breeder had kept most of the animals chained under the sun next to a dump yard, and some others on his terrace. The animals were found in a deplorable condition, weak and traumatized, most of them cramped in tiny cages where they couldn't even move around freely.
PFA Hyderabad has lodged an FIR on the breeder for violating the Prevention of Cruelty to Animals Act 1960. The accused has now been arrested.
